What year did Michigan go to the Final Four?
The team has appeared in the NCAA Final Four on eight occasions (1964, 1965, 1976, 1989, 1992*, 1993*, 2013, 2018) and won the National Championship in 1989 under Steve Fisher.

Where did Stauskas go to high school?
Stauskas divided his high school years between Loyola Catholic Secondary School, South Kent School and St. Mark’s School, leading the latter to back-to-back New England Preparatory School Athletic Council (NEPSAC) Class AA Championship Games.
How old is Nikolas Stauskas?
Nikolas Tomas Stauskas (born October 7, 1993) is a Canadian professional basketball player for the Grand Rapids Gold of the NBA G League. Stauskas played two seasons of National Collegiate Athletic Association (NCAA) competition for the Michigan Wolverines from 2012 to 2014.
What team did George Stauskas play for 2017?
Brooklyn Nets (2017–2018) On December 7, 2017, Stauskas was traded, along with Jahlil Okafor and a 2019 second round draft pick, to the Brooklyn Nets in exchange for Trevor Booker. In his debut for the Nets on December 15, 2017, Stauskas scored a team-high 22 points in a 120–87 loss to the Toronto Raptors.
